Details for Catty (East Asian Market Weight)
Introduction : The catty (斤) is a traditional East Asian weight unit varying regionally between 500-600g, still used in some markets today. It represents a practical measurement for daily goods.
History & Origin : Originated in Chinese measurement systems. Spread throughout East/Southeast Asia with local variations. Taiwan and Hong Kong maintain formal definitions.
Current Use : Still used in traditional markets for produce, meat, and dry goods. Important for cultural recipes and historical trade studies.
Details for Proton Rest Mass (Nuclear Physics)
Introduction : The proton mass is a fundamental constant of nature, approximately 1,836 times heavier than an electron. This stable baryon's mass determines atomic weights and nuclear binding energies.
History & Origin : First estimated through early 20th century atomic studies. Precision measurements evolved with nuclear magnetic resonance and Penning trap technologies. Now defined to high precision in SI units.
Current Use : Critical for nuclear physics, chemistry atomic weights, and astrophysics. Used as reference mass for other hadrons. Fundamental in calculating binding energies and nuclear reactions.
